Founded in 1984, International SOS operates in more than 90 countries, delivering healthcare, medical assistance, emergency response, and workforce support services worldwide.
As a Medical Escort with International SOS Government Medical Services, you'll accompany patients to medical appointments in Qatar and help coordinate the information, records, transportation, and follow-up required throughout their care. Working with patients, healthcare providers, interpreters, and clinical teams, you'll assist with check-in and discharge, facilitate referrals, maintain accurate documentation, and protect patient confidentiality.
